... Read moreLearning to love yourself fully is a journey many embark on but few find easy to navigate. It involves accepting your imperfections and realizing that flaws do not diminish your worth but make you uniquely human. This process begins with self-awareness — recognizing negative self-talk or unrealistic standards you may hold. Instead of focusing on perfection, try to celebrate small wins and acknowledge your strengths. The path to self-love is often supported by mindfulness and self-compassion practices. Take time to engage in activities that nurture your well-being, such as journaling, meditation, or talking openly with trusted friends or professionals. Remember, self-love also means setting healthy boundaries and prioritizing your needs without guilt. Incorporating daily affirmations can help shift your mindset toward acceptance and kindness toward yourself. For example, reminding yourself that flaws are part of your authentic identity can increase your confidence and reduce feelings of inadequacy. It's important to understand that loving yourself doesn't mean ignoring areas for growth but approaching them with patience and encouragement rather than self-criticism. Embracing your flaws allows you to build resilience and develop a deeper connection with who you are. This foundation ultimately improves your relationships and overall happiness. As you continue learning to love yourself, remember that every person’s journey is unique. There’s no timeline or perfect formula — what matters most is consistent effort and the commitment to treat yourself with the same compassion you offer to others.
